diff options
author | jbeich <jbeich@FreeBSD.org> | 2015-05-03 15:30:00 +0800 |
---|---|---|
committer | jbeich <jbeich@FreeBSD.org> | 2015-05-03 15:30:00 +0800 |
commit | 43b3bbd57f4ed299483b7765825aeed337135b34 (patch) | |
tree | 269558441e79d8269c74d0d364383bb97e2f5486 /graphics | |
parent | 4f54ff551942f3a691834c87c2d8e5803d5178cf (diff) | |
download | freebsd-ports-gnome-43b3bbd57f4ed299483b7765825aeed337135b34.tar.gz freebsd-ports-gnome-43b3bbd57f4ed299483b7765825aeed337135b34.tar.zst freebsd-ports-gnome-43b3bbd57f4ed299483b7765825aeed337135b34.zip |
graphics/mupdf: update to 1.7
Changes: http://mupdf.com/news
PR: 199576
Submitted by: Zsolt Udvari <udvzsolt@gmail.com> (maintainer)
Diffstat (limited to 'graphics')
-rw-r--r-- | graphics/mupdf/Makefile | 2 | ||||
-rw-r--r-- | graphics/mupdf/distinfo | 4 | ||||
-rw-r--r-- | graphics/mupdf/files/patch-platform__x11__x11_main.c | 27 | ||||
-rw-r--r-- | graphics/mupdf/files/scroll_hack-platform__x11__pdfapp.c | 13 | ||||
-rw-r--r-- | graphics/mupdf/pkg-plist | 9 |
5 files changed, 8 insertions, 47 deletions
diff --git a/graphics/mupdf/Makefile b/graphics/mupdf/Makefile index baeb34f4fafd..942e4ef4aab4 100644 --- a/graphics/mupdf/Makefile +++ b/graphics/mupdf/Makefile @@ -2,7 +2,7 @@ # $FreeBSD$ PORTNAME= mupdf -PORTVERSION= 1.6 +PORTVERSION= 1.7 PORTEPOCH= 1 CATEGORIES= graphics MASTER_SITES= GOOGLE_CODE \ diff --git a/graphics/mupdf/distinfo b/graphics/mupdf/distinfo index c0d691362502..f49196a697f6 100644 --- a/graphics/mupdf/distinfo +++ b/graphics/mupdf/distinfo @@ -1,2 +1,2 @@ -SHA256 (mupdf-1.6-source.tar.gz) = 9813ee330950a641364181649ebd369c947adbcea9d41ed953ec5365640ea563 -SIZE (mupdf-1.6-source.tar.gz) = 13975531 +SHA256 (mupdf-1.7-source.tar.gz) = d0bd5c656c464411cb5788c73d5a7c9a5b89f1e9e84e3c8c7c982ed8b90f5642 +SIZE (mupdf-1.7-source.tar.gz) = 13301969 diff --git a/graphics/mupdf/files/patch-platform__x11__x11_main.c b/graphics/mupdf/files/patch-platform__x11__x11_main.c deleted file mode 100644 index b7852e3e9c33..000000000000 --- a/graphics/mupdf/files/patch-platform__x11__x11_main.c +++ /dev/null @@ -1,27 +0,0 @@ ---- ./platform/x11/x11_main.c.orig 2014-06-10 17:09:28.000000000 +0200 -+++ ./platform/x11/x11_main.c 2014-08-04 18:51:44.000000000 +0200 -@@ -794,6 +794,24 @@ - exit(1); - } - -+/* reference: -+ * http://stackoverflow.com/questions/2621439/how-to-get-screen-dpi-linux-mac-programatically -+ */ -+int get_dpi(void) -+{ -+ Display *xdpy; -+ int xscr; -+ int x = 0; -+ -+ if ((xdpy = XOpenDisplay(NULL))) { -+ xscr = DefaultScreen(xdpy); -+ x = (int) (DisplayWidth(xdpy, xscr) * 25.4 / -+ DisplayWidthMM(xdpy, xscr) + 0.5); -+ XCloseDisplay(xdpy); -+ } -+ return x; -+} -+ - int main(int argc, char **argv) - { - int c; diff --git a/graphics/mupdf/files/scroll_hack-platform__x11__pdfapp.c b/graphics/mupdf/files/scroll_hack-platform__x11__pdfapp.c index 4df7b1b9fa73..0718938e474f 100644 --- a/graphics/mupdf/files/scroll_hack-platform__x11__pdfapp.c +++ b/graphics/mupdf/files/scroll_hack-platform__x11__pdfapp.c @@ -34,16 +34,3 @@ panto = PAN_TO_TOP; if (app->numberlen > 0) app->pageno += atoi(app->number); -@@ -1585,6 +1591,12 @@ - int isx = (modifiers & (1<<0)); - int xstep = isx ? 20 * dir : 0; - int ystep = !isx ? 20 * dir : 0; -+ if (!isx && dir < 0 && app->pany + -+ fz_pixmap_height(app->ctx, app->image) <= app->winh) -+ pdfapp_onkey(app, 'j'); -+ else if (!isx && dir > 0 && app->pany >= 0) -+ pdfapp_onkey(app, 'k'); -+ else - pdfapp_panview(app, app->panx + xstep, app->pany + ystep); - } - } diff --git a/graphics/mupdf/pkg-plist b/graphics/mupdf/pkg-plist index fe3945286306..4602fe44f29a 100644 --- a/graphics/mupdf/pkg-plist +++ b/graphics/mupdf/pkg-plist @@ -3,7 +3,6 @@ bin/mujstest bin/mupdf bin/mupdf-x11-curl bin/mutool -include/mupdf/cbz.h include/mupdf/fitz.h include/mupdf/fitz/annotation.h include/mupdf/fitz/bitmap.h @@ -25,7 +24,6 @@ include/mupdf/fitz/hash.h include/mupdf/fitz/image.h include/mupdf/fitz/link.h include/mupdf/fitz/math.h -include/mupdf/fitz/meta.h include/mupdf/fitz/outline.h include/mupdf/fitz/output-pcl.h include/mupdf/fitz/output-png.h @@ -45,22 +43,26 @@ include/mupdf/fitz/system.h include/mupdf/fitz/text.h include/mupdf/fitz/transition.h include/mupdf/fitz/tree.h +include/mupdf/fitz/unzip.h include/mupdf/fitz/version.h include/mupdf/fitz/write-document.h include/mupdf/fitz/xml.h -include/mupdf/img.h +include/mupdf/html.h include/mupdf/memento.h include/mupdf/pdf.h include/mupdf/pdf-tools.h include/mupdf/pdf/annot.h include/mupdf/pdf/appearance.h +include/mupdf/pdf/clean.h include/mupdf/pdf/cmap.h include/mupdf/pdf/crypt.h include/mupdf/pdf/document.h include/mupdf/pdf/event.h include/mupdf/pdf/field.h include/mupdf/pdf/font.h +include/mupdf/pdf/interpret.h include/mupdf/pdf/javascript.h +include/mupdf/pdf/name-table.h include/mupdf/pdf/object.h include/mupdf/pdf/output-pdf.h include/mupdf/pdf/page.h @@ -68,7 +70,6 @@ include/mupdf/pdf/parse.h include/mupdf/pdf/resource.h include/mupdf/pdf/widget.h include/mupdf/pdf/xref.h -include/mupdf/tiff.h include/mupdf/xps.h lib/libmupdf.a lib/libmupdf_pic.a |